Back in December, Mrs Paintpots and I travelled to Vienna for the first meeting of our Comenius project.

Our hosts, Veronika and Stella are absolutely charming. They had organised all details of our visit - accommodation, visits to kindergartens, schools, a tour of Vienna and its Christmas lights, markets and palaces.

2 colleagues joined us from Spain and 9 from Belgium.  It was a great experience – an opportunity to build a new network of contacts in Europe, a time to plan a programme of activities for our children and to expand our knowledge.

In 2 weeks I am taking 2 members of Paint Pots staff to our second meeting in Belgium. We are looking forward to another exciting meeting and the chance to experience the Belgian approach to Early Years and wider education. We are also anticipating trips to Bruges and Antwerp and sampling Belgian chocolate!

It’s that time of the year when the tv channels are full of those cheap programmes reviewing the last year, so as I sit here recovering from my annual bout of Christmas flu, why don’t I do the same? Actually, we published our annual report in September, so I’ll just update you on the last few weeks leading up to the big day (for most of which, I was in bed – ill! – sympathy vote).

This year, we found a great simple nativity play – “Our First Nativity” which was really effective. I attended all 5 lives performances at the various churches and can confirm -

  • incredible audiences! – parents, relatives and friends came out in droves this year, there were over 70 people at some of the venues.
  • some amazing Oscar nominations -
  1. the pregnant Mary with a cushion up her dress, who sat back and stroked her bump – method acting at its best
  2. the wise man who shouted, ‘Mum, Dad, it’s my bit. Are you watching?’
  3. the angel who performed an energetic Michael Jackson inspired solo disco routine
  4. the Joseph who also boogied his way through the show
  • Universal praise for the presentations, the children and the staff.
Great nativities this year. Tea towels, angels, children singing – what’s not to like?
